What is Architectural Site & Control Commission and what is their charge?

0

The Architectural & Site Control Commission (ASCC) design review board is comprised of five volunteer residents of the town; they focus on how proposed plans fit the unique conditions of the site and neighborhood. Review and approval of applications before the ASCC is guided by the principles set forth in the Town’s Design Guidelines and are based upon conformity with the Town’s Zoning and Site Development Ordinances.
